Patrick Queen Throws Shade At Ravens

In one of the NFL’s most intriguing offseason storylines, former Baltimore Ravens linebacker Patrick Queen has consistently made headlines through his unexpected feud with his previous team. Queen, now with the Pittsburgh Steelers, appears to have embraced the rivalry wholeheartedly, taking every chance to express his indifference towards the Ravens—though his repeated statements suggest otherwise.
Upon signing a three-year, $41 million contract with the Steelers, Queen asserted that he chose a pay cut in pursuit of greater success, despite departing a Ravens squad known for its regular-season dominance and playoff consistency. This move has ignited a series of social media skirmishes with Ravens fans, who are disappointed to see a player of Queen’s caliber switch allegiances to a fierce competitor.
Queen’s criticisms haven’t stopped at football talk; he’s also taken shots at Baltimore’s living experience, comparing everything from the city’s ambiance to its cuisine unfavorably to Pittsburgh’s. “I don’t care … it’s the truth,” Queen stated in an interview with The Athletic, underscoring his preference for his new environment and even going as far as to critique Baltimore’s cherished food scene.
His comments have not only fueled the fires of one of football’s most intense rivalries but also prompted speculation about his motivations. Whether it’s a calculated move to endear himself to Steelers fans, lingering resentment over the Ravens prioritizing Roquan Smith’s contract over his, or a genuine preference for Pittsburgh, Queen has certainly made his feelings known.
This departure stings particularly for Ravens supporters, who have seen their team lose an All-Pro talent and are now faced with the uncertainty of Trenton Simpson filling Queen’s large shoes next to Roquan Smith. Ravens fans can’t help but hope Queen will one day recognize the grass isn’t always greener, despite the uphill battle the Steelers face in their quest for supremacy.
Queen’s parting shot at Baltimore’s food—favoring Pittsburgh’s pierogis over Baltimore’s renowned fusion of Southern and seafood cuisine—might have hit the hardest. Such comments not only intensify the rivalry but highlight the cultural divide experienced even within the sports world.
As both teams prepare to clash at least twice in the upcoming season, all eyes will be on Queen, whose off-field antics have added an extra layer of intrigue to these already fiercely contested matchups. The intensity of these encounters is anticipated to reach new heights, with Queen’s bold statements ensuring the spotlight will firmly be on him as he faces his former team and, perhaps unwittingly, defends his food preferences.
